Here at Stone & Water World, every piece has a journey, a story waiting to be told. Last year, we finally got to catch up with our supplier in Indonesia – a long overdue trip! She showed us her home turf in Yogyakarta, and we spent a fantastic four days exploring.

Yogyakarta, with its vibrant culture and rich history, did not disappoint. We wandered through a maze of factories and handicraft stores, each turn revealing more of the region's artistry. We met artisans whose hands shape the extraordinary, whose spirit is woven into every creation, and who are quietly making waves far beyond their local markets.

Originally, we thought we'd stick to the familiar—garden sculptures, water features, the usual. But how could we resist the Bali and Yogyakarta's handicrafts once we were there, witnessing the magic firsthand? The dedication, and hours of meticulous work were all there, in every piece we encountered.

So, what we've brought back is a departure from our norm. It's a collection that captures the essence of Indonesia, of the artisans' dedication and the stories they tell through their work.
